Paperback. Condición: new. Paperback. In the 21st century, terrorism has evolved into a complex, multi-dimensional threat that transcends borders and exploits the digital ecosystem. Terrorist organizations no longer rely solely on physical operations; they increasingly leverage technology, encrypted communications, financial net…works, and social platforms to plan, recruit, and fund their activities. Traditional counter-terrorism methods-based on intelligence gathering, surveillance, and law enforcement-while effective to some extent, are insufficient to combat this highly adaptive adversary.The convergence of Artificial Intelligence (AI), Generative AI (GenAI), Blockchain, the Internet of Things (IoT), and Big Data Analytics presents unprecedented opportunities to strengthen national and international security frameworks. AI and GenAI enable the analysis of vast amounts of structured and unstructured data, from social media chatter to travel records, allowing authorities to identify suspicious patterns and predict potential threats. Blockchain technology ensures secure, tamper-proof intelligence sharing and financial transaction tracking, mitigating the risks posed by illicit funding channels. IoT devices, including sensors, drones, and smart city infrastructure, provide real-time situational awareness, while Big Data Analytics integrates multi-source information to generate actionable intelligence.This book focuses on the practical application of these advanced technologies in counter-terrorism, emphasizing how they can detect, analyze, and mitigate threats linked to terrorist entities and networks. Through a combination of conceptual discussions, real-world case studies, and hands-on code examples, readers will gain insights into how AI-driven predictive models, graph analytics, anomaly detection, and secure blockchain systems are transforming counter-terrorism strategies.Furthermore, the book explores ethical considerations, privacy concerns, and policy frameworks critical to deploying these technologies responsibly. Balancing security imperatives with human rights and legal norms is a central theme, highlighting that technology, while powerful, must operate within a framework that respects civil liberties and fosters global cooperation.By bridging cutting-edge technology with counter-terrorism practice, this book aims to serve as a comprehensive guide for security professionals, researchers, policymakers, and technologists seeking to leverage AI, GenAI, Blockchain, IoT, and Big Data Analytics to detect terrorist-linked entities, uncover hidden networks, and proactively safeguard communities.In an era where threats are increasingly digitally interconnected and highly adaptive, understanding and employing these technologies is no longer optional-it is imperative.
